He was supossed to make his debut for Sao Paulo when he was 18. He decided that he did not want to play for that team and went to justice to break his contract...He flew to Internacional, played very few games for Internacional and then got unable to play because there was a big juridic fight for him. Finally, Inter payed SP and he started playing after almost one year (19 years old). He actually just played 1 season and a half at CAM (very advanced indeed) in Brazil. Played for Brazil only in underage tournaments yet (World Cup Sub-20 and Olympics).
